People
Responsibilities and Experience, related to Ryan’s Key Results:
- Create a positive team experience.
- Partners with HR team to plan, develop, and implement effective human resource strategies, tools, processes, and programs.
- Takes a leadership role in Human Resources initiatives and projects.
- Partners with HR team and related functions in the development, implementation, and ongoing administration of talent management programs.
- Partners with leadership in new and existing assigned practice areas to identify and coordinate appropriate and effective strategies related to integration, talent management, jobs, compensation, rewards and recognition, human resource policies and procedures, and other human resource functions.
- Facilitates regular meetings with assigned Principals and Practice Leaders to review talent and structural needs, employee, or practice-specific issues, as well as overall business objectives, and identifies and pursues opportunities for action.
- Partners with management and internal support functions to facilitate a smooth and effective new team member on-boarding experience.
- Partners with management teams to handle employee relations and performance issues including investigation, documentation, and resolution.
- Coordinates and communicates transfers, promotions, departures, and other status changes to relevant parties for team members in assigned practice areas.
- Supports the development of practice-specific compensation programs, in collaboration with the Compensation team, when necessary.
- In collaboration with Managers and Practice Leaders, develops accurate, consistent, meaningful, and compliant job descriptions, ensuring responsibilities and job structure conform to existing job structures.
- Assists with the due diligence process for acquisitions and the integration process of employees obtained through acquisitions.
- Ensures that HR-related content, including human resources policies, on the Firm’s intranet and external Websites is current relevant, accurate, and meaningful.
- In partnership with Legal, oversees immigration and the coordination of expat assignments and visas for employees in assigned practice areas when necessary.
- Ensures compliance with all aspects of employment law; stays abreast of new regulations and makes recommendations regarding compliance.
- Develops and maintains strong communication and presentation skills, with the ability to speak comfortably and professionally to individuals and groups.
- When needed, establishes, and maintains appropriate vendor relationships, ensuring all contracts and related documents are appropriately vetted, and approved by the Legal department prior to execution.
- Other duties as assigned.
- Bachelor's degree required, in Human Resources, or related field preferred, with at least four to six years of applicable work experience, ideally including employee relations, employment and labor laws, benefits and/or compensation.
- Experience working directly with all levels of an organization, and able to lead and influence across all the organization.
- Strong verbal and written communication skills.
- Strong organizational skills and attention to detail.
